Harrison Ford
Actor
1 citas
I accrued anger from people's low opinion of me and my work, and for the work I might be capable of.
My goal was just to work regularly. I didn't ever expect to be rich or famous. I wanted to be a working character actor.
The trick of this thing and the beauty of this thing is that it's a cowboy movie first and then stuff happens. Even after stuff happens it doesn't change - it hasn't suddenly changed into another kind of movie. It's still a cowboy movie. And that's what's incredible about it because nobody has done that before, that's new territory.
I don't like baseball movies. I like movies about moral courage and people who are indomitable and courageous and right.
You know you're getting old when all the names in your black book have M. D. after them.
It took me a long time to figure out how to act, and how to conduct myself in the business so I could get what I felt I needed to support my potential and give them what they wanted.
I have relationships with people I'm working with, based on our combined interest. It doesn't make the relationship any less sincere, but it does give it a focus that may not last beyond the experience.
I love the comic opportunities that come up in the context of a father-son relationship.
I wanted to be a forest ranger or a coal man. At a very early age, I knew I didn't want to do what my dad did, which was work in an office.
We all have big changes in our lives that are more or less a second chance.
